Police have launched an investigation following a serious assault at a property in Medway which left a 40-year-old man in hospital with stab wounds.
Emergency services, including Kent Police patrols and South East Coast Ambulance Service crews, were called to a residential address in Gillingham Road, Gillingham, at 6.08pm on Friday 31 August. The victim was treated at the scene for injuries consistent with stab wounds before being transported to a local hospital for further medical attention. He has since been discharged.
Detectives understand that the victim knew his assailant, and an investigation into the exact circumstances surrounding the attack remains underway.
A 33-year-old local woman was arrested on suspicion of assisting an offender. She has subsequently been released on conditional bail pending further enquiries.
